Abstract

The invention discloses an online preventive control decision-making method that satisfies multi-type security and stability constraint requirements, and belongs to the technical field of power system security and stability preventive control. Aiming at the characteristics of multiple types of security and stability problems intertwined in large power grids and short online decision-making time, the present invention proposes 11 types of security and stability control performance indicators for transient, dynamic and static security and stability by generator, load and capacitive reactor adjustment measures, based on The security and stability comprehensive performance index queues and screens different types of measures respectively, enumerates and combines the screened measures by type, applies the cluster computing platform, and realizes the quantitative evaluation of the security and stability of the enumerated and combined measures; the transient, dynamic security and stability The comprehensive decision-making calculation is taken as a stage, and the static safety decision-making calculation is taken as a separate stage. The transient and dynamic safety and stability problems are prioritized. The calculation strategy of loop iteration can realize the fast and efficient online preventive control considering multiple safety and stability constraints. Optimize decisions.

Description

technical field

[0001] The invention belongs to the technical field of power system safety and stability prevention control, more precisely, the invention relates to a comprehensive decision-making method for large power grid online prevention control considering multiple safety and stability constraints. Background technique

[0002] The security and stability characteristics of large power grids are complex, and transient, dynamic, and static security and stability issues are intertwined. Effective adjustment measures for one type of security and stability may have adverse effects on another type of security and stability. Most of the existing methods are designed to solve a single security and stability problem. If you simply connect different types of security and stability methods together, it is very likely that you will not be able to find a comprehensive optimization that solves multiple types of security and stability problems at the same time. decision making.
